소개

대은둔벌새는 콜롬비아에서 브라질과 볼리비아에 걸쳐 아마존 저지대 우림에 서식하는, 속 내에서 가장 큰 은둔벌새입니다. 대형 굽은 부리와 긴 꼬리가 특징입니다.

Habitat & Range

분포 지역

Widespread in Amazonian lowlands from Colombia and the Guianas south through Brazil, Ecuador, Peru, and Bolivia. 0–800 m.

Diet & Feeding

Nectarivore trap-lining Heliconia patches in humid lowland forest. Supplements with arthropods for breeding protein demands.

소리

노래

Melodic, two-note whistle repeated persistently; first note pure and high, second slightly lower, given every few seconds.
